A heavy, rounded sans with soft, fully curved terminals and broad, blunted joins. Strokes stay consistently thick with minimal modulation, and counters are compact, giving letters a dense, cushioned silhouette. Curves are generous and slightly squarish in places, with a lively, somewhat irregular rhythm that makes the set feel hand-shaped rather than strictly geometric. Figures echo the same inflated forms, with simplified bowls and sturdy, highly legible shapes at display sizes.

Best suited for headlines, logos, and short display copy where its rounded weight and playful rhythm can be appreciated. It works well for packaging, snack and beverage branding, children’s materials, event promos, and social graphics that need a friendly, attention-grabbing voice.

The overall tone is upbeat and approachable, with a toy-like softness that reads as humorous and welcoming. Its chunky proportions and rounded corners lend it a retro, pop-friendly personality suited to lighthearted messaging rather than formal communication.

The font appears designed to deliver maximum warmth and impact through thick strokes, rounded terminals, and compact counters, prioritizing charm and immediate readability in display contexts. Its buoyant shapes suggest an intention to feel informal, fun, and approachable across letters and numerals.

The design’s tight counters and thick connections can close in at smaller sizes, while the bold, rounded shapes remain clear and distinctive in headings and short bursts of text. The varied internal spaces and slightly uneven curve tension add character and a conversational feel.
